Output 41558eb3fc523adea8030adf3c81c553cda6adf54b287194aedcc88fd0eb21aa:11

value
34867848
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ae9e54eaa5bb8ad934a0f1949b1ef296ab18c7f OP_EQUAL
address
MAMTzn5qHKf5qwv9EtVjQ7m4kbsGWaU1JQ
transaction
41558eb3fc523adea8030adf3c81c553cda6adf54b287194aedcc88fd0eb21aa
spent
true